Output 1aecaef93d013931382662cbb1330c6af857a8cb2b5b9e632b8a294332aca9b7:2

value
1937452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c11de72438a6707bcee8effec208a3b2621d82ac OP_EQUAL
address
3KJ8AFqmjnzAwLSdoPucnff5wrtxMWwRx8
transaction
1aecaef93d013931382662cbb1330c6af857a8cb2b5b9e632b8a294332aca9b7
confirmations
266971
spent
true